**Ticket: SweepLoom vault locked — review blocked**

Reviewer note: can't validate the orphaned-resource sweeper changes because the test vault holding SweepLoom's cleanup credentials auto-locked after three failed fetches. Dry-run output in the PR is stale. Need the vault reopened to rerun the sweep against the Dunmoor staging pool before approving. Rotation lead confirmed recovery is authorized for this review. Unlock with the passphrase below.

strongbox words: druath-quenael

Ticket: Config drift between shard coordinators

While preparing the user-profile store sharding rollout for Lattice, we found that the coordinator nodes in the east cluster no longer match the checked-in manifests. Someone hand-edited shard-count and rebalance thresholds during the last incident and never backported the changes. This blocks the review of the sharding PR, since behavior in east can't be reproduced from source. As the baseline for reconciliation, the values currently live on the east coordinators are as follows.

config for bahop-baduf:
[kasion]
team = lamath
access_code = ac_d807e5
host = kasion.paliqcloud.corp
port = 4000
owner = julix.tamvan
peer = frair.qorvelsoft.local

## DeployBot Onboarding

As a code reviewer at Quellworth Systems, you'll interact with DeployBot, our chat bot that reports deploy status for every merge you approve. DeployBot posts pipeline state in the #releases channel and answers queries like "status of build 4821." To register your reviewer account, run /deploybot enroll and confirm the prompt. If you ever lose access, DeployBot accepts a recovery passphrase instead of re-enrollment. The passphrase for reviewer accounts is below.

unlock words, kawip-yafof: oliir-raldor-framir-druok-eliix-quenwyn-kasion